ESA Living Planet Symposium

THEMES


ESA invites you to submit your contribution to this event which can be in the form of oral or poster presentations covering the following themes:

Methodologies and Products:

• Calibration and Validation Results
• New Products and Algorithms
• Orbit Determination
• Data Assimilation
• InSAR Advances (SCANSAR
   Interferometry, Persistent Scatterers
   Interferometry)
• Polarimetry, POLinSAR
• Data Visualisation


Atmosphere:

• Troposphere/Air Quality
• Greenhouse Gases
• Stratosphere
• Upper Atmosphere
• Clouds/Aerosols
• Atmospheric Applications





Climate and Meteorology:

• Climatology
• Carbon Cycle
• Water Cycle (rainfall,
   evapotranspiration)
• Sea/Land/Atmosphere Interactions


Cryosphere:

• Glaciology
• Sea Ice
• Polar Mass Balance
• Snow
• Permafrost


Oceanography:

• Marine Geoid and Geodynamics
• Ocean Circulation, Sea Level &
   Dynamic Topography
• Wind and Wave/Sea State Modelling
• Ocean Colour and SST
• Sea Surface Salinity
• Coastal Zones
• Oil Spills/Ship Detection








Land applications:

• Mapping
• Land Cover and Land Use
• Agriculture
• Forestry
• Wetland
• Urban
• Geology
• DEMs
• Global Vegetation and Biogeophysical
   Products
• Inland Waters (resources, runoff,
   aquifer, quality, level)
• Soil Moisture
• Albedo


Hazards:

• Landslides
• Subsidence
• Earthquakes
• Volcanoes
• Floods
• Fires
• Hurricanes



ESA Programmes:

• GMES Service Element, Data User
   Element, Value Added Element,
   Support to Science Element, and ESA
   International Cooperation)
• Third Party Missions and GMES
   Contributing Missions
• Future Missions (Earth Explorers,
   GMES Sentinels and meteorological
   programmes)


 
Special Events:

• Workshops on Earth Explorers GOCE
   and SMOS
• Sessions on Climate Change
   Initiative
• Presentations on future ESA missions
   (Sentinels and Earth Explorers)
• Dedicated tutorials on land, ocean,
   atmosphere and cryosphere science
   and applications
• Short training courses (with ESA
   Toolboxes)
• Session on exploitation results of
   national missions
